W_TriTownBarnCecilia’s student artists will be featured at Sudbury Valley Trustees (SVT) weekend Art Show at Berlin’s 1870 Town Hall. Original paintings and photographs, inspired by the natural beauty of Northborough, Berlin and Boylston will be on display and available as silent auction items or may be purchased at a special ‘Buy it Now’ price.

The artists’ work reflects the importance of SVT’s latest conservation endeavor in this region, the Tri-Town Landscape Protection (“Tri-Town”) Project. The Town of Berlin, the Town of Northborough, the Town of Boylston, and the Commonwealth of Massachusetts join SVT in an effort to protect 500 acres of land that comprises quality habitat, working farms, and recreational trails. Working in a nine-square-mile area around Mount Pisgah and the Wachusett Reservoir, the group is striving to save an ecologically important and visually stunning landscape from further development.

En plein air is a French expression which means “in the open air” and particularly used to describe the act of painting outdoors.

Artists have long painted outdoors, but in the mid-19th century working in natural light became particularly important to the Barbizon school and Impressionism.

French Impressionist painters such as Claude Monet, Camille Pissarro, and Pierre-Auguste_Renoir advocated en plein air painting, and much of their work was done outdoors in the diffuse light provided by a large white umbrella.
